Understanding the Difference When seeking help for trauma, it’s essential to understand the difference between trauma-informed therapy and trauma therapy. While both approaches acknowledge the impact of trauma, they differ in their focus and the specific techniques used. Insurance information

We’re out of network with insurance and Tricare and are unable to take Medicaid or Medicare. Unlike many therapy practices, we don’t charge separate intake or administration fees or charge more for specialized therapy methods like EMDR.
